Despite having numerous hindrances in his path, it seems that Lil Wayne isn't deterred by his laundry list of issues in his career. Today, he's keeping his drive going by releasing a new track, "Glory," exclusively on TIDAL.

The embattled rapper elected to use the Avenue Beatz-produced track as his canvas to spew an array of heavy-hitting punches. Who doesn't love it when the Young Money president decides to go bananas on a triumphant beat with no hook in sight?

"Oh lord, am I talking crazy? / Too much coffee maybe? / I smell like money, I know broke n----s still nauseated / The broads elated, my boys are faded, my car's the latest / My bars the greatest, they rated X like Marvel made it," he raps.

"Glory" will appear on his Free Weezy Album, which is still without a release date. Hopefully, we receive more tracks building up to the release and possibly a date for Tha Carter V.
